EFAMA director general De Proft to step down after 11 years

Peter De Proft, director general of the European Fund and Asset Management Association (EFAMA) has announced he will step down from his role by June 2019.

The news was revealed at the association's annual general meeting hosted last week by the Cyprus Investment Funds Association. De Proft, who has headed the industry body for the past 11 years, will remain as an honorary director general to the association and will have an advisory role to his replacement during the transition period. The search process for a replacement has commenced, and EFAMA is planning to appoint the new director general early next year.
